9.28 Update Log (Dialogue and Clinic Fixes, Thunderio Skill Optimizations)

[h3]Bug Fixes[/h3]
- Fixed the bug where the dialogue was incorrect for Nico's Weapon Refresh.

- Fixed the bug in the Clinic that caused incorrect amount of jars during consecutive Blood Draws/Auscultations.

[h3]Optimizations[/h3]
- Increased the basic DMG for Thunderio's [Electric Balls].

- Enhanced the basic skill DMG for Thunderio's [Thunderstruck] and made it susceptible to the amplification effect of [Pulse Mastery].

- Optimized the skill sound effects for Thunderio's [Thunderstruck].

9.27 Update Log
Please be aware that due to significant changes in the new version, your current run will not be saved after the update.

[h2]New Mecha and New Weapon[/h2]
- Added the new mecha [Thunderio] along with related storylines.
* How-to-unlock hint: Raise Alert Level, Underground Fight Club



- Added the new weapon [Rhythmix].
* Weapon blueprints can be obtained with a chance from the Data Center.



[h2]New Features[/h2]
- Added the Multiple-Save setting.

- Added the feature of [Speciality Block] in the Mecha Room.

- Added the feature of weapon refresh from Nico.

- Added the features of consecutive auscultation and blood draw at the Clinic.



[h2]Optimization & Bug Fixes[/h2]
- The energy of Mecha Ultimate will no longer dissipate automatically when fully charged.

- The maximum limit of Speciality Block has been increased from 3 to 6 as the Alert Level increases.

- Current Scrypt can now be viewed during auscultation at the Clinic.

- Optimized the map generation logic of the Data Center.

- Optimized the coloring of the mini-map of the Data Center.

- Optimized the reward drops in the hidden room of the map Greenhouse.

- Optimized the save timing point for Zero-Cost Purchase in the shop.

- Fixed the bug where the boss could be frozen after using the Crimson Ultimate.

- Fixed the bug where relevant specialities were not fully displayed in the Evolution Catalogues.

- Revised some translation errors.

Dev Log #11 | Upcoming Update: New Mecha, New Weapon, Multisave

Hi Adventurers,

As Autumn begins, Oblivion Override is also gearing up for new content updates. In the previous [Mecha Frenzy] blog, we mentioned that we will develop new mecha characters with distinctive fight styles and build options. So in the next update, we will introduce the brand-new mecha [Thunderio], new weapon [Rhythmix], along with multi-save support and other assistance features expected to be rolled out by the end of this month.

[h3]New Mecha - Thunderio[/h3]
The brand-new mecha, Thunderio, is a strong warrior who combines electronic power with the skill of lightning. Utilizing his unique electrical abilities, Thunderio can release electric balls to attack nearby enemies.



As Thunderio unlocks mecha-specific evolutions, he can further manipulate more electric balls, expand the radius of electric shocks, and control the electric balls to perform “boomerang-like” strikes, returning to hit enemies along the way, or even "wheel-like" rotational attacks. Macha evolution abilities can even trigger the electric balls to bounce off enemies under Shock, attacking nearby foes.



Thunderio's ultimate ability [Thunderstruck] can continuously rain down pulses across a wide range. All enemies on the screen are subjected to Thunderio’s relentless lightning attacks for 5s.



[h3]New Weapon - Rhythmix[/h3]
Nico, as a 'Weapon Expert’, consistently excels in crafting audaciously inventive contraptions in her workshop, calling them 'Artworks’. Her most recent piece, the [Rhythmix], manifests as a punk-infused weapon born from the modification of a crossblade, implanted with an integrated sound system.



As a wheel-type weapon specializing in multi-hit AOE damage, the Rhythmix unleashes sound waves to continuously strike nearby enemies with its weapon skill [Impact].

Its weapon-exclusive effect [Finale], allows players to unleash a powerful sound wave for an AOE damage by pressing attack during the final beat of the [Impact]. We hope this can bring a touch of rhythm-game-like hit feedback to players during intense battles.



[h3]Multisave and Support Features[/h3]
We have received suggestions from many players requesting more save slots to the game. In the upcoming update, there will be three file slots available so that players can revisit the storyline or collect achievements at different progress points. Each file slot also displays the current play time, the times of intrusions at Dulce Base, and your unlock progress data:



In the shelter base of the game, we have also added some support functions to provide players with a better starting experience. In the new version, adventurers can unlock the weapon refresh feature [Choose One of Three] from Nico. Players can select a more suitable weapon from three randomly refreshed options to better adapt to the pacing of early battles.



Some players have mentioned that finding Tristan in the game to block specialities can be a bit cumbersome (often requiring exploration of the entire Factory first). Therefore, we have added the Speciality Block feature in the shelter base, which will be unlocked after completing the game for the first time. Each mecha can be individually configured with different blocked specialities as default starting selections.

9.01 Update Log (Fixed Mecha Skill's Trigger and Attack Issues)

[h3]Bug Fixes[/h3]
- Fixed the bug where Vik's [Heroic Slashes] could also be triggered by other mechas

- Fixed the bug where Vik's [Heroic Slashes] would calculate damage incorrectly

- Fixed the bug where Vik's [Heroic Slashes] would cause a slight freeze on the first trigger

- Fixed the bug where Vik's [Forkbeard Smash] couldn't hit close-range enemies

- Fixed the bug where Vik’s [Forkbeard Smash] could potentially fail to inflict damage on certain enemies

- Fixed the bug where Vik's [Spirit Ascension] would be interrupted by boss transformation animation

- Fixed the bug where the corpse at the entrance of the factory was not synchronized

- Fixed the bug where hold-attack was not effective on the first input

[h3]Optimizations[/h3]
- Optimized the target prioritization for Lee's [Flowing Knives]

- Balanced the evolution refresh cost of the core item [Bad Glove] from a 40% reduction to a 60% reduction
